SS Hellig Olav Passenger List - 6 November 1921
Front Cover of a Cabin Passenger List for the SS Hellig Olav of the Scandinavian America Line, Departing Sunday, 6 November 1921 from Copenhagen to New York, Commanded by Captain L. F. Peronard. | GGA Image ID # 14080e5248
Senior Officers and Staff
- Captain: L. F. Peronard
- First Officer: F. C. Madsen
- Chief Engineer: P. A. Busch
- Physician: A. Trolle
- Purser: Ole Petersen
- Chief Steward: C. C. Koefoed
